The tank itself is fine, but the description says things like; cory cats, dwarf gouramis, and danios. Danios need a minimum of 5 gallons, because they are active fish. Corys need a heater, and there is no room for one. Finally, gouramis need 5 gallons as well, and they thrive in pairs, so there would be a total of 4 inches of fish at least, so what do you think? Is it worth the money? Think about it.

Had the tank for about a month now. Everything still seems to be working well. Have not had issues concerning algae growth because of the uncovered filter, but I do see how it could easily become a problem (still working on a cover I could place over the filter just in case.)
There is a cutout at the back of the lid that the manual says is to route cords through, but it seems excessively large and definitely doesn't help with evaporation (it's small enough though that I don't worry about our fish jumping out.) I do wish the filter was slimmer or something, so that most of tank was lighted (instead of about 2/3 since the filter is in the way.) Also, I think the bottom of the filter tube could be extended lower to create a more efficient water/filtering flow. Lastly, when we first got it the filter was just a smudge above dead silent--I had to place my ear a few inches from the tank in order to hear it running. Now after about a month, I can hear a low but distinct hum (I know it's the filter and not because it's vibrating against portions of the tank.) Followed the instructions and cleaned out all of the user-accessible portions of the filter (once so far), but it didn't help--I'm guessing it's the motor.
A nice plus about the tank (for our male betta at least) is that the filter is strong enough to remove floating particulates, but not too strong that our fish is avoiding the current. I was going to create a baffle to reduce the current once the tank's "cycle" is set up, but as I said the current is just right. The bow front is another plus as it helps magnify the colorful fins of our fish. Also, there's a small area behind the filter at the back of the tank that has minimal surface current, and that's where our betta makes his bubble nest (a sign of contentedness.)
I don't think the filter pads are difficult to find at all, but I wish they made ones without activated carbon in it, simply because it's unnecessary for everyday use. There is an overflow spillway beside the filter pad, so you know when it's time to definitely clean/replace the filter pad (I don't intend to replace the filter pad frequently since it houses beneficial bacteria, but I do rinse it occasionally to remove the bigger bits of filtered waste. I test the water weekly using the full API freshwater kit so I know this procedure is not detrimental to our fish's health...and I don't have to keep buying replacement pads.)
I got this on sale so I can't complain. It has room for improvement but it's definitely not a bad aquarium by any means. The manuals were straightforward and helpful.

Overall, this is a good tank. I had to replace the filter that came with this tank to duetto 50 because the original filter did not have adjustable flow. With my new filter, my betta is doing much better since he doesn't have to constantly fight against the current anymore. I would also recommend replacing the incandescent bulb that came with the hood with some daylight fluorescent bulb, if you also plan to have live plants in there.
